Factors Influencing Car Shipping Costs
Several factors contribute to the overall transportation cost when shipping a car. Understanding these can help you better anticipate your expenses and plan accordingly.
Distance
Distance is one of the primary determinants of shipping costs. Generally, the farther the car needs to travel, the higher the cost. However, longer distances often benefit from reduced per-mile rates, which can make transportation over greater distances more economical on a per-mile basis.
Vehicle Size and Weight
The size and weight of the vehicle significantly impact the cost. Larger and heavier vehicles typically cost more to ship due to the additional space and fuel required. Freight carriers may charge more for oversized vehicles, so it’s essential to provide accurate dimensions when obtaining quotes.
Shipping Method: Open vs. Enclosed Transport
Choosing between open and enclosed transport is another critical decision. Open transport is the most common and cost-effective method, where vehicles are transported on open carriers. Enclosed transport offers additional protection from weather and road debris, making it ideal for luxury, classic, or high-value vehicles, but at a higher cost.
Pickup and Delivery Locations
The locations for pickup and delivery service also influence the price. Shipping to or from remote or less accessible areas may incur additional charges due to the logistics involved. Urban areas with higher demand for transport services usually offer competitive rates.
Time of Year
Seasonal demand fluctuations can affect shipping rates. For instance, snowbirds moving vehicles between northern and southern states during the winter months can increase demand and, consequently, prices.
Understanding Quotes and Rates
When requesting quotes from a transport company, you’ll receive estimates based on the above factors. It’s vital to compare multiple quotes to find the best deal. It’s also important to read the fine print for any service fees that might not be included in the initial quote.
Mileage Rates
Mileage rates are a standard component of pricing. These rates can vary significantly between carriers, so it’s wise to compare them to ensure you’re getting a fair deal.
Insurance Coverage
Insurance is another essential factor. Most auto transport companies include basic insurance in their quotes, but it’s prudent to verify the coverage limits and consider additional insurance if needed for peace of mind.
Choosing the Right Transport Company
Selecting a reliable transport company is crucial for a smooth shipping experience. Look for reputable companies with positive customer reviews and a proven track record. Ensure that the carrier is licensed and bonded, and inquire about their customer service policies.
Reviews and Recommendations
Researching customer feedback can provide valuable insights into the quality of service offered by different carriers. Recommendations from friends or family who have previously shipped vehicles can also be helpful.
Carrier vs. Broker
Understanding the difference between a carrier and a broker is important. Carriers own the trucks used for shipping, while brokers facilitate the logistics by connecting you with a carrier. Both have their pros and cons, and your choice may depend on personal preference and needs.
